    Beyond Tax-Free Income: The New Opportunities Emerging in Municipal Bonds

    Host Ryan Nauman interviews Brad Kreidle, founder and president of MainLine West, about navigating the large, fragmented municipal bond market and why MainLine West was created to improve transparency and efficiency by operating at a wholesale level with its own broker-dealer. Kreidle explains how higher interest rates after the ZIRP era have made municipals attractive on a taxable-equivalent basis, and how a steep municipal yield curve creates opportunities, including his firm’s “80/50” positioning concept. They discuss ways to pursue higher tax-exempt income, including leveraging high-grade municipals rather than simply moving down in credit quality, plus sectors like housing finance (multifamily and single-family programs) and the growth of gas prepayment bonds, which can offer additional yield with good liquidity. They also cover muni ETFs’ growth, including using large ETFs to hedge muni rate exposure, and why MainLine West uses an SMA wrapper for flexibility and leverage constraints in 40 Act funds.     The ETF Innovation Boom: What’s Next for the Fastest-Evolving Corner of Investing?

    Ryan Nauman discusses rapid ETF growth and key industry trends with Steve Foy, Senior Vice President of Trading at Tidal Financial Group. Foy explains Tidal’s full-stack ETF platform and ongoing support for clients, from product development and SEC filings to trading and operations. They highlight active ETFs as a major shift from traditional indexing, the surge in defined outcome/buffered and derivative income products, and increasingly concentrated thematic ETFs driven in part by AI-related market changes. The conversation addresses investor and advisor adoption of more complex derivative-based and leveraged products, emphasizing disclosures, education, and suitability. They also cover auto callables, private market access following SpaceX-related developments, the speed of IPO-linked ETF launches, and what may come next, including prediction markets and evolving regulatory and tax considerations.     Catastrophic Bonds and Their Role in Modern Investment Strategies

    Host Ryan Nauman welcomes Ethan Powell, Principal and CIO at Brookmont Capital Management, to discuss catastrophe bonds and how they help insurers transfer tail risks from natural disasters while offering investors potential income and diversification. Powell explains how fully cash-collateralized 144A cat bonds work, including triggers, attachment points, and how returns combine SOFR earned on collateral with a risk premium funded by insurer premiums. They cover why cat bonds can improve pricing transparency and scalability in an opaque insurance market, potentially supporting insurance availability in high-peril areas. The conversation addresses rising climate volatility, recent insured-loss trends, AI’s role in faster damage assessment and improved modeling (especially for wildfires), liquidity in the cat bond market, key risks (natural disaster impairments), and how advisors typically use cat bonds as a satellite alternative income allocation via Brookmont’s ETF.     AI Won’t Replace Financial Advisors. It Could Make Them More Human

    Host Ryan Nauman welcomes Matt Halloran (“Matt GPT”), Chief Evangelist at Zocks, to discuss how AI is affecting wealth management and why many advisors still underuse it due to fear, unrealistic expectations, compliance concerns, and industry noise. Halloran argues advisors are only scratching the surface with note-taking and content tools, while the bigger opportunity is integrating structured data across the tech stack to uncover client opportunities, speed service, and drive organic growth. He recommends talking with peers, ensuring secure two-way integrations, and testing platforms side by side. The conversation covers building trust through incremental adoption and social proof, how AI-driven faster communication can help during bear markets, and how reclaimed time should be reinvested in clients, teams, personal wellbeing, and relationship building. Halloran also notes AI can support compliance via accurate transcriptions and reduced errors.     The Right Way to Use ETFs for Success

    From Lake Tahoe on the Adjusted for Risk podcast, Ryan Nauman welcomes back Adam Patti, CEO of VistaShares, to discuss how innovation in ETFs is bringing sophisticated strategies to retail investors and reshaping portfolio construction. Patti shares VistaShares’ focus on building a small set of differentiated products, noting the firm launched its first ETF in December 2024 and has grown to over $2 billion in assets. They emphasize ETF benefits like transparency, low fees, tax efficiency, and intraday trading, while warning investors to “look under the hood” rather than rely on marketing. Patti outlines a durable, cycle-resistant portfolio approach built on diversification across equities, fixed income, commodities, real estate, and cash, and highlights three key ETF categories: growth equity, income, and downside protection. He explains VistaShares’ “bill of materials” process for Super Cycle ETFs, mapping supply chains and weighting companies by economic exposure to themes like AI, space, robotics, and defense, and previews future investor-focused ETFs tied to managers like Druckenmiller and Tepper.
